This role involves learning precision welding techniques in areas such as TIG ID, TIG OD, Laser ID, and Part / Laser Marking, with the goal of earning and maintaining Operator Authorizations. You will bring engineering drawings to life by following documented work instructions and crafting components that meet exact specifications. The position also includes hands-on machine set-ups, monitoring production in real-time, making adjustments to tooling and machines, and using inspection equipment to ensure parts meet quality standards. Basic computer system usage for recording labor transactions is also required.
